Redirect per htaccess

Dieses Thema im Forum "Webentwicklung" wurde erstellt von romestylez, 13. September 2011 .

Schlagworte:
  1. 13. September 2011
    Hey Leute,
    ich habe einen Webspace mit cPanel dort kann man für die Maindomain leider das docroot nicht changen, ich will aber ungerne die Files für den Blog ins / dir knallen nun habe ich folgendes getestet


    Code:
    Redirect / http://foobar.com/service
    Aber leider funtzt das nicht.

    Hat wer eine Idee wie ich alle Aufrufe einfach direkt ins Verzeichnis /blog leiten kann ?

    Schön wäre noch wenn man es in der Adressleiste nicht sieht aber wenns sein muss auch egal
     
  2. 13. September 2011
    AW: Redirect per htaccess

    umgeh cpanel und leg dir htacces-dateien per hand an wenn du ftp zugriff hast.
    docroot kannst du im apache-vhost file ändern.

    cpanel ist nur ne web-gui für sachen die sich auf dem normalen weg 10x schneller erledigen lassen.
     
  3. 13. September 2011
    AW: Redirect per htaccess

    Ich habe FTP-Zugriff vom hoster bekommen aber ich finde iwie kein File welches apache-vhost heißt :-/ Mein Start-Verzeichnis ist "/home/domain" das kann ich auch nicht changen

    Wie gesagt per htaccess habe ich es mit dem Code von oben probiert aber das funtzt leider nicht
     
  4. 13. September 2011
    AW: Redirect per htaccess

    ftp für die htaccess weiterleitung. sftp/ssh für apache-vhost

    bei ner standard installation zu finden in:
    /etc/apache2/sites-available/deine-domain
     
  5. 13. September 2011
    AW: Redirect per htaccess

    sftp/ssh habe ich nicht


    Und ja FTP habe ich aber ich finde den Fehler bei meinem Code von oben leider nicht. Ich habe erst 1x vor Ewigkeiten mit redirect per htaccess gearbeitet und bekomme es nun nicht hin

    Kann doch nicht schwer sein wen man http://www.meinedomain.com oder meinedomain.com aufruft im Verzeichnis /blog landet :-/
     
  6. 13. September 2011
    AW: Redirect per htaccess

    Gibt mir diesen Fehler

    Code:
    RedirectMatch permanent ^/$ /blog
    Funtzt soweit ausser wenn ich http://blog.domain.com aufrufe dann lande ich auf http://blog.domain.com/blog
     
  7. 13. September 2011
    AW: Redirect per htaccess

    ja musste grad überlegen. da das zielverzeichnis im selben ordner ist wird der redirect immer wieder ausgeführt.

    mit redirectmatch kann man wie bei mod-rewrite nen regex anwenden und so prüfen ob man sich in einem unterordner befindet.
     
  8. 13. September 2011
    AW: Redirect per htaccess

    Jou thx aufjedenfall schonmal aber wie gesagt
    Code:
    RedirectMatch permanent ^/$ /blog
    Funtzt soweit ausser wenn ich http://blog.domain.com aufrufe dann lande ich auf http://blog.domain.com/blog



    //EDIT:

    Code:
     Redirect / http://www.drweb.de/ 
    Funktioniert 1A wenn ich domain.de aufrufe lange ich auf drweb.de ändere ich es ab in meine Domain dann labert er irgendwas die Anfrage wird so umgeleitet das sie niemals endet.

    Jemand eine Idee wieso es mit der anderen Domain geht aber ich nicht auf meine Subdomain leiten kann ?
     
  9. 15. September 2011
    AW: Redirect per htaccess

    weil der apache bei jeder anfrage die htaccess-datei ausführt und ständig weiterleitet, selbst wenn sich diese in einem übergeordneten ordner befindet.

    mit einem richtigen ordner-managment hättest du das problem nicht, aber da du an cpanel gebunden bist hast du ein problem

    gibt es in deiner cpanel version nicht den menüpunkt "weiterleitungen"? schau dir das mal an.
     
  10. Video Script

    Videos zum Themenbereich

    * gefundene Videos auf YouTube, anhand der Überschrift.